Based on 1,394 Kawasaki Ex305-b5 vehicles and 750 completed MOT tests, the Kawasaki Ex305-b5 has an overall 81% pass rate, with an average recorded mileage of 28,061 miles.

Most common Kawasaki Ex305-b5 MOT faults

These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Kawasaki Ex305-b5 MOT tests:

  1. Front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.3(ii)) (22 times)
  2.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.3(ii)) (22 times)
  3. Rear Roller brake test ind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(3.3.A1d) (21 times)
  4. Rear suspension bush has slight free play (2.4.A2a(i)) (18 times)
  5. Rear shock absorber has a slightly reduced damping effect (2.4.A.3b) (13 times)
  6. Headlamp aim too low (1.6) (11 times)
  7. Offside Front shock absorber has light misting of stanchion (2.3.3) (11 times)
  8. Nearside Front shock absorber has light misting of stanchion (2.3.3) (10 times)
  9. Front Roller brake test ind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(3.3.A1d) (9 times)
  10. Front Roller brake test indicates a binding brake (3.3.A1a) (8 times)
  11. Front Brake pad(s) close to minimum limit (3.2.A1f(i)) (8 times)
  12. Front Brake indicates slight fluctuation of brake effort (1.2.1 (e)) (8 times)
  13. Headlamp aim too high (1.6) (8 times)
  14. Rear Tyre tread depth is below minimum requirements of 1.0mm (4.1.3(ii)) (7 times)
  15. Wheel alignment slightly misaligned. (2.5.1) (7 times)
